Development of the food market was discussed at the EEC

Innovative technologies, which allow the production of high value-added products, as well as reduction of negative impact on the environment were discussed at the roundtable "The future of alternative plant products in the Eurasian space," World of NAN reports with reference to the EEC.

The event was chaired by Artak Kamalyan, Minister of Industry and Agro-industrial Complex of the Eurasian Economic Commission with the participation of representatives of the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O), executive authorities, business structures, industry unions and associations, research and educational institutions of the Eurasian Economic Union.

"Today, it is important to develop the agricultural sector in the EAEU countries based on global trends, such as organic agriculture, alternative proteins, the introduction of digital technologies, as well as a special emphasis on the sustainable development of the agricultural sector," Artak Kamalyan said.

The participants of the discussion reviewed the growth potential of the production and sale of alternative livestock products in the EAEC and in the world, including economic and technological aspects, the issues of human and scientific support.

In particular, representatives of production companies and retailers noted a constant increase in demand for plant products. This trend is a consequence of the influence of the trend towards healthy lifestyles, good nutrition and environmental protection. Here, on the platform of EEC, the participants of the event got acquainted with the experience of development of alternatives to animal products on the example of a successful start-up.

Participants of the meeting paid special attention to the current issues of technical regulation of plant-based products, pointing out the need to develop relevant interstate standards in the EAEU.

The Union of Manufacturers of Vegetable-Based Products announced the results of the All-Russian Center of Public Opinion Research on the perception of vegetable products, which was conducted by order of the branch association. The results of the monitoring showed that the majority of the Russian population is aware of the presence of plant products on the market. 58% of respondents believe that plant-based meat is made only from plant components without the use of animal meat, and this is taking into account the fact that 79% of them have not tried plant-based meat. 14% responded that such meat is of animal origin with added plant-based components. The remainder of the surveyed audience had difficulty answering the question.

At the end of the event the parties agreed on the necessity to strengthen the interstate cooperation within EAEU in order to determine the approaches to sustainable development of agriculture, development of innovative technologies and common requirements, which will allow the countries of the Union to bring the industry to a new, modern competitive level.
